Từ vựng:

(to) procure a conviction

Giải nghĩa:

/tə prəˈkjʊr ə kənˈvɪkʃən/ – Phrase


Definition: cố đạt được sự kết án.

A more throughout explanation: “To procure a conviction” refers to the act of obtaining a legal judgment or verdict that finds a person guilty of a crime or offense. It involves presenting evidence and arguments in court to persuade a judge or jury to find the accused individual guilty beyond a reasonable doubt.

Example: The prosecutor presented compelling evidence to procure a conviction against the defendant.
